Potential for Flash Flooding

  • 🌊 Showers are expected to be slow-moving and could exhibit "training" behavior, where rain falls in the same location repeatedly.
  • 🚨 This "training" of rain can lead to rapid flash flooding, especially in areas near creeks or under overpasses.
  • 🏠 Residents in flood-prone areas should have a plan to move to higher ground if water levels begin to rise.
